Web glycolysis is the metabolic pathway that converts glucose (c 6 h 12 o 6) into pyruvate and, in most organisms, occurs in the liquid part of cells (the cytosol). Glucose + 2nad+ + 2 pi + 2 adp = 2 pyruvate + 2 atp + 2 nadh + 2 h2o. Or lactate under anaerobic conditions along with the production of atp.
